Deferred Payment Plan

Initially, the student must be prepared to pay the following if selecting the deferred payment plan:

  • $20.00 deferred payment plan fee
  • 20% of tuition and fees

All students in good financial standing are eligible for this fee deferment program. Students who request this program will be charged a $20 non-refundable, non-deferrable fee for this service.

Payment Dates

Fall Semester 20% + $20 deferred payment plan fee when registering
  20% on or before September 1, 2008
  20% on or before October 1, 2008
  20% on or before November 1, 2008
  20% on or before December 1, 2008

(A $13 late payment charge may be assessed on all delinquent balances after the due date.)

Any outstanding balance on a student’s account including deferred fees will become due at the time the student requests to resign from the College. Students cannot resign from the College owing an outstanding balance.

Students who do not pay their fees may have their accounts assigned to a collection agency. Students are liable for all attorney and collection costs if forced collection is necessary to obtain any account balance.

NOTE: Payments are due on the stated dates. Online payment options are available at www.bpcc.edu. Payment deadlines falling on Saturday or Sunday or an official school holiday will be due the next business day.

Returned Checks

The charge for each returned check is $25.00. If the check is written payable to BPCC by a student or on his behalf and it is returned to the College, that student will forfeit all future check writing privileges with BPCC. Payment by cash, cashier’s check, money order, or credit card will be required.

Putting a stop payment on a check will not constitute an official resignation from the College.

Balance Due Notification

Students are informed of current due balances through Bossier Parish Community College’s electronic balance due notification system. Paper bills are not mailed. All tuition and fees are payable in U. S. dollars according to the established due dates. Students with an outstanding due balance are notified via their BPCC email address. Students are responsible for accessing their CAVS account to view their account balance and confirm payment due dates. The College holds students accountable for current due balances; therefore, students should check their CAVS account regularly.
